我有一个群集中的两个节点。 Node1最初服务器请求。 如果第一个节点失败,负载均衡器会将请求redirect到节点2。 我想知道节点2是否有办法检测是否正在获取为节点1假设的请求,换句话说,是否知道节点1是否失败。
我正在使用会话复制的Tomcat 6。
“检测”在你想你自己的代码意识到会话失败了? 为什么你需要你的代码来意识到故障转移?
如果您已经为相应的Tomcat Engine设置了jvmRoute ,则Tomcat应该自动将.<jvmRoute>附加到JSESSIONID cookie值。 因此,查看传入的JSESSIONID cookie是检测故障转移的一种方法。